The Hillsboro Trojans will host their annual Trojan Invitational volleyball tournament Saturday.
Chapman, Conway Springs, Hoisington, Marion, Minneapolis, Oskaloosa and Sterling will join Hillsboro in the eight-team field.
Seeds will be determined later this week, but Hoisington, ranked No. 1 in Class 3A and undefeated in the Mid-Central Activities Association, will be the top seed at 25-1.
Hillsboro comes in at 20-4.
Pool play begins at 9 a.m.
The Trojans claimed three wins at a quadrangular last Tuesday at Halstead. Hillsboro defeated Collegiate (25-11, 25-11), Halstead (25-5, 25-23) and Marion (25-11, 25-18).
Marion will come to Saturday’s tournament with a 6-17 mark.
Hillsboro was scheduled for its final regular-season home appearance Tuesday with league matches against Hesston and Smoky Valley. Collegiate was also part of the quadrangular.
